Prospero-Related Homeobox (Prox1) Is a Corepressor of Human Liver Receptor Homolog-1 and Suppresses the Transcription of the Cholesterol 7-α-Hydroxylase Gene
18 Jun 2004
Abstract excerpt
Cholesterol 7-alpha-hydroxylase (CYP7A1) catalyzes a rate-limiting step in bile acid synthesis in liver, and its gene transcription is under complex regulation by multiple nuclear receptors in response to bile acids, cholesterol derivatives, and hormones. The liver receptor homolog-1 (LRH-1), a member of the fushi tarazu factor 1 subfamily of nuclear receptors, has emerged as an essential regulator for the...
